Looking for partners on TV Shows is prostitution glorified – Counsellor Lutterodt

Have you seen any dating show on TV that you may want to join? If yes, then counsellor Lutterdot says that is equivalent to practising ‘ashawo in disguise’.In a recent interview with Graphic Showbiz, the controversial Ghanaian counsellor opined that the fact the participants of the show hurriedly hook up without taking time to study themselves implies that such shows are platforms for glorified prostitution.”You meet a guy on TV and all of a sudden on TV you ask the guy and he says I like you, what are the things you know about the person? I think that it is prostitution glorified if you ask me. That we are glorifying prostitution but using other mediums to invite people to practice ‘ashawo in disguise” he said.According to Mr George Lutterodt, the physical appearance must not be the only means by which a boyfriend or girlfriend is selected. “Just by looking at the person, you like him or her. These people come on TV in their best-dressed attire. The guys who come there don’t know you well,” he noted.
The counsellor who also doubles as a man of God added that “We advertise ladies on the screens and when they are not chosen by any man, it becomes an issue and leads them to stress and depression. They live with anxiety disorder and the mental illness that they are not suitable for any guy”.

Prophet Joseph Atarah releases new video

Ghana’s singing Prophet, Joseph Atarah, has released a video for his new song dubbed ‘Increase’. The video was directed and shot by renowned director, Sky Web.
The motivational video exhibits captivating dance moves, set against the vibrant and beautiful city of Accra. Prophet Atarah co-wrote the song with Nana Boateng.
Touching on the message during an interview on Hitz FM’s Daybreak Hitz, he said, ‘Increase’ is a motivational song telling people not to give up in their present situation. According to him, with determination and a relentless desire to succeed, God will make everything beautiful.
“As you trust in God’s plan, remember that ‘INCREASE’ is on the way. Just as seeds grow into harvest, your faith is growing into abundance. God’s got you, and His increase is surrounding you,” he added.
Prophet Atarah resigned from the military band in 2006 after an encounter with God to start his prophetic ministry and commenced his music journey about four years ago.

Rama Antwi ready to dominate with ‘Wakae Me’

Fast-rising Ghanaian gospel musician, Rama Antwi, is set to take over the world as she releases her much-awaited single dubbed, ‘Wakae Me’. The song carries a thanksgiving message to show gratitude to God for life-changing miracles.
Speaking to The Spectator Agoro, she said the song is a testimony of her journey in the music industry, from her basic school days to TV3 Mentor and her current situation. According to her, no matter what people are going through, the Lord will remember them, adding that all they need is to pray and not relent.
She said there are times in one’s life that challenges make people forget that God is in charge. Rama said, “The situation makes it difficult for you to even believe God could change the situation for you. This song is to let you know that whatever is happening, a day will come for you to smile.”
“When the time comes, your miracle will happen to your amazement; those who used to mock you will be the same people to praise you,” Rama Antwi added.
According to her, she has seen that testimony in her life, adding that it is why she was offering thanksgiving through the song.
Rama Antwi appealed to everyone, including various industry players, to support the song to reach the intended audience.
The video, which was directed and shot by Sky Web, and the song, produced by Shadrack Yawson, is available on all digital stores.
